Greyhound Track Operators Association seeks nomination for Greyhound Adoption Person of The Year

GREYHOUND TRACK OPERATORS ASSOCIATION SEEKS NOMINATIONS FOR GREYHOUND ADOPTION PERSON OF THE YEARWest Palm Beach, Fla. (April 30, 2007)—The American Greyhound Track Operators Association (AGTOA) announced that it is seeking nominations for Greyhound Adoption Person of the Year. This award recognizes volunteers who have generously given of their time to assist in placing former racing greyhounds into homes as pets."There are many dedicated volunteers throughout the U.S. who contribute their time to assist in placing greyhounds that have completed their racing careers into homes," said Richard Winning, president of the AGTOA. "As a tribute to them all, each year we will honor one of these individuals."Anyone can nominate a volunteer who should receive this distinction. The recipient will be selected based on the individual’s dedication and contribution to greyhound adoption during that year.The Greyhound Adoption Person of the Year will be honored at the AGTOA’s annual meeting, March 2008 in Las Vegas. In addition to paying for travel and accommodation for the trip, the AGTOA will make a $500 donation to an adoption group specified by the honoree.For a nomination form or more information, visit www.agtoa.com, and click on "Greyhound Adoption Person of the Year" or call Dennis Bicsak (561) 615-2916. Nomination forms must be received by September 1, 2007 for consideration.The AGTOA, formed in 1946, is a non-profit corporation comprised of greyhound race track owners and operators throughout the nation.Media Contact: Peggy Mackinnon 303.320.6082
